Joins кантип иштейт?
Joins кантип иштейт?

Video: Joins кантип иштейт?

Video: Joins кантип иштейт?
Video: КАК ЗАРАБОТАТЬ В CHEELEE? | ПОЛНАЯ ИНСТРУКЦИЯ ПРИЛОЖЕНИЯ CHEELEE 2024, Май
Anonim

SQL кошулуу пункт - а ылайыктуу кошулуу реляциялык алгебрада операция - реляциялык маалымат базасындагы бир же бир нече таблицалардын мамычасын бириктирет. Ал таблица катары сакталган же ошол бойдон колдонула турган топтомду түзөт. А КОШУЛ бирден мамычаларды бириктирүү үчүн каражат болуп саналат (өзүн-өзү кошулуу ) же ар бири үчүн жалпы маанилерди колдонуу менен бир нече таблица.

Анын, качан кошулууну колдонуу керек?

SQL Joins пункту маалымат базасындагы эки же андан көп таблицалардын жазууларын бириктирүү үчүн колдонулат. А КОШУЛ тарабынан эки таблицадагы талааларды бириктирүү үчүн каражат болуп саналат колдонуу ар бири үчүн жалпы баалуулуктар.

Ошондой эле билесизби, толук кошулуу кантип иштейт? А ТОЛУК КОШУЛУҢУЗ кошулган таблицалардагы бардык саптарды, алар болобу, кайтарат болуп саналат дал келдиби же жокпу, б.а болот айт а толук кошулуу СОЛдун функцияларын айкалыштырат КОШУЛ жана УКУК КОШУЛ . Толук кошулуу сырткы бир түрү кошулуу ошол себептен болуп саналат деп да аталат толук тышкы кошулуу.

Ошондой эле билесизби, мисалы менен кошулуу деген эмне?

А КОШУЛ пункт эки же андан көп таблицалардын саптарын бириктирүү үчүн колдонулат, алардын ортосундагы тиешелүү тилкеге негизделген. "Буйрутмалар" таблицасындагы "Кардар ID" тилкеси "Кардарлар" таблицасындагы "Кардар ID" га тиешелүү экенине көңүл буруңуз. Жогорудагы эки таблицанын ортосундагы байланыш "CustomerID" тилкеси болуп саналат.

Эч кандай байланышы жок эки таблицага кошула алабызбы?

Ооба биздин колубуздан келет . Бул үчүн эч кандай пункт айтылбайт кошулуу нын эки же андан көп столдор болушу керек а тышкы ачкыч же негизги ачкыч чектөө. үчүн кошулабыз шарттарды канааттандыруу керек колдонуу боюнча же кайда пункту биздин талаптарга ылайык.

Сунушталууда: